Balans | MiMo District
Balans restaurant in the MiMo District closed in late October and a new concept is moving in next month.

Miami.com first reported that Balans closed at 6789 Biscayne Boulevard. Jonathan Balan, CEO of the restaurant group, told the publication that it “just wasn’t doing as well as we’d hoped.” He’s renovating the original location on Lincoln Road and another in Brickell, and looking for a third.

In its place, Pubbelly’s Jose Mendin plans to open La Placita, a Puerto Rican restaurant, in December with Sergio Navarro, Jonathan Balan and Julian Gil, according to the Miami New Times.

Skorpios | Midtown Miami
After less than a year open, Skorpios has closed at the Shops at Midtown Miami.

The Mediterranean-style eatery opened in February in a 4,900-square-foot space that previously was leased to Bocce Bar. The restaurant, led by partners Eric Milon, Stephane Dupoux and Sami Kohen, signed a 10-year lease with two five-year extensions 3252 Northeast First Avenue, unit 107.

Yolk | Boca Raton
A restaurant group founded in Chicago is opening up in South Florida.

Yolk, founded in 2006 by owner Taki Kastanis, is set to open in January at 5570 North Military Trail. In Boca, the breakfast and lunch concept will seat about 220 diners and include a coffee bar and pick-up window.

It has 14 locations in Chicago, Indiana and Texas, according to its website.

The Doral Yard | Doral
The Wynwood Yard is headed west.

The outdoor food and beverage market created by Della Heiman, Ken Lyon and Joe Furst is opening at Codina Partners’ Downtown Doral in the spring, according to a release. The 20,000-square-foot space will be broken up into three zones: the Hub, Charcoal garden bar + grill, and the Backyard. It will also include the Hall, a 5,000-square-foot indoor micro food hall with a co-working cafe and three food concepts.

The Doral Yard will be at the northeast corner of Main Street and Paseo Boulevard in Downtown Doral.

Con Murphy’s and Mana Poke | Fort Lauderdale
Irish pub and restaurant Con Murphy’s leased 3,500 square feet on the second floor of The Gallery at Beach Place in Fort Lauderdale. Mana Poke also signed a 1,250-square-foot lease at the shopping center, and both restaurants are set to open next spring, according to a release.

CREC’s Rafael Romero and Ariel Bernstein handle leasing for the property.

Thor Equities Group owns The Gallery, which was recently renovated. Other tenants include Häagen Dazs, Rocky Mountain Chocolate Factory and The Gym Fort Lauderdale Beach.

Parliament Espresso & Coffee Bar | Miami
A new coffee shop opened at Brightline’s MiamiCentral.

Parliament Espresso & Coffee Bar opened on the second floor of Central Fare, MiamiCentral’s food hall, at 650 Northwest First Avenue. Kuenko, Rosetta Bakery and 800° Woodfired Kitchen are also expected to open soon at MiamiCentral. Joe & the Juice and Einstein Bros. Bagels are already open at the 160,000-square-foot retail portion of the mixed-use project.
